Size: a a a

React — русскоговорящее сообщество

2020 November 27

S

Stanislav in React — русскоговорящее сообщество
Ⓣ ǿ ℓ į ᶄ
Можете немного разъяснить в чём преимущество в использовании react-query
https://github.com/tannerlinsley/react-query
перед redux + axios ?
это разные вещи.
источник

ЭС

Эдвард Соболев... in React — русскоговорящее сообщество
Эдвард Соболев
Ребят, чу спросить у JS/React джуна на собеседовании? А то как отсобеседую после синьеров 😅
Ладно, видимо основные особенности работы JS'а, основы API React'а, если плавать не будет и приятен в общении, то норм будет
источник

S

Stanislav in React — русскоговорящее сообщество
Stanislav
это разные вещи.
вы сравниваете хук для фетча данных с глобальным стором и библиотекой для работы с http
источник

SB

Sergey Bekharsky in React — русскоговорящее сообщество
Stanislav
вы сравниваете хук для фетча данных с глобальным стором и библиотекой для работы с http
технически, у них есть пересекающиеся моменты.

Есть кеш, есть его мутация и инвалидация.

Мы перешли на реакт-квери и избавились от тонны контекста и стейта.

Но такое не всем подойдёт. Просто иной подход.
источник

p

persona x grata in React — русскоговорящее сообщество
Эдвард Соболев
Ладно, видимо основные особенности работы JS'а, основы API React'а, если плавать не будет и приятен в общении, то норм будет
Про структуры данных, компьютер саенс
источник

Z

Zabashta in React — русскоговорящее сообщество
Мужики, как вывести список, чтобы не лагали изображения. Во время загрузки у меня отображается лодер, а дальше получаю список img и отображаю его на экране, но получается вот такое говно :с
источник

DS

Dmitriy Shuleshov in React — русскоговорящее сообщество
Sergey Bekharsky
технически, у них есть пересекающиеся моменты.

Есть кеш, есть его мутация и инвалидация.

Мы перешли на реакт-квери и избавились от тонны контекста и стейта.

Но такое не всем подойдёт. Просто иной подход.
а где кеш у связки редакс + аксиос?
источник

Т

Тимофей 🛴 in React — русскоговорящее сообщество
Ⓣ ǿ ℓ į ᶄ
Можете немного разъяснить в чём преимущество в использовании react-query
https://github.com/tannerlinsley/react-query
перед redux + axios ?
Преимущества:
Меньше писать если у тебя простой запрос данных
Недостатки:
Болит жопа если данные связанные и нужно их редактировать
Тащить запросы во view слой вообще так себе идея
источник

S

Stanislav in React — русскоговорящее сообщество
Sergey Bekharsky
технически, у них есть пересекающиеся моменты.

Есть кеш, есть его мутация и инвалидация.

Мы перешли на реакт-квери и избавились от тонны контекста и стейта.

Но такое не всем подойдёт. Просто иной подход.
я юзал swr (не в проде), я примерно понимаю какие у этого ограничения, но человек выше спрашивает про преимущества при сравнении совершенно разных вещей
источник

SB

Sergey Bekharsky in React — русскоговорящее сообщество
Dmitriy Shuleshov
а где кеш у связки редакс + аксиос?
стейт вполне себе можно с натяжкой назвать таким кешем
источник

V

Vlad in React — русскоговорящее сообщество
Sergey Bekharsky
технически, у них есть пересекающиеся моменты.

Есть кеш, есть его мутация и инвалидация.

Мы перешли на реакт-квери и избавились от тонны контекста и стейта.

Но такое не всем подойдёт. Просто иной подход.
У вас логика в компонентах?
источник

DS

Dmitriy Shuleshov in React — русскоговорящее сообщество
Sergey Bekharsky
стейт вполне себе можно с натяжкой назвать таким кешем
ничосе натяжка) когда весь кеш руками нужно огранизовывать
источник

SB

Sergey Bekharsky in React — русскоговорящее сообщество
Vlad
У вас логика в компонентах?
о, поднимем вечный спор?) да, и чо?)
источник

VK

Vladimir Klimov in React — русскоговорящее сообщество
Sergey Bekharsky
технически, у них есть пересекающиеся моменты.

Есть кеш, есть его мутация и инвалидация.

Мы перешли на реакт-квери и избавились от тонны контекста и стейта.

Но такое не всем подойдёт. Просто иной подход.
А как настраиваете интероп со сторой?
Или ее нет?
источник

SB

Sergey Bekharsky in React — русскоговорящее сообщество
но на самом деле, не совсем. мы создали кастомные хуки поверх реакт-квери и логика в них
источник

О

Олег in React — русскоговорящее сообщество
Vladimir Klimov
А как настраиваете интероп со сторой?
Или ее нет?
Что такое интероп
источник

SB

Sergey Bekharsky in React — русскоговорящее сообщество
Vladimir Klimov
А как настраиваете интероп со сторой?
Или ее нет?
стора нет, когда надо — используется контекст
источник

VK

Vladimir Klimov in React — русскоговорящее сообщество
Sergey Bekharsky
стора нет, когда надо — используется контекст
Приложение большое?
источник

Ⓣ ǿ ℓ į ᶄ in React — русскоговорящее сообщество
Vlad
У вас логика в компонентах?
Вот, меня это интересовало, я всю логику по работе с данными там храню redux, в компонентах только получаю, с react-query выходит, компонент превращается в кашу, мне так кажется
источник

SB

Sergey Bekharsky in React — русскоговорящее сообщество
Vladimir Klimov
Приложение большое?
нет
источник